Cognitive aging refers to the normal changes in thinking, memory, attention, and problem-solving that happen as people get older. It is not a single event but a gradual process that can begin in middle age and continue into later life. Some abilities, like vocabulary and knowledge built over years, often stay the same or even improve, while others, such as processing speed, multitasking, and short-term memory, tend to slow down. These changes come from many small shifts in the brain, including differences in brain structure, chemical signaling, blood flow, and the way cells repair themselves. Lifestyle, health conditions, genetics, and social engagement all influence how quickly or slowly these changes occur. Understanding cognitive aging helps separate normal, manageable changes from early signs of disease, which need different attention. It matters because thinking skills affect independence, work, relationships, and safety in daily life. There are practical steps that can help support brain health, such as staying physically active, eating a balanced diet, getting good sleep, managing stress, and keeping socially and mentally engaged. Regular health checkups and managing chronic conditions like high blood pressure, diabetes, and hearing loss can also protect cognitive function. Knowing what to expect and which factors you can change lets people plan and take steps to maintain quality of life as they age.
